Testosterone IM Injections: Medical Uses and Side Effects

Testosterone is a hormone produced in the body, playing a role in various physiological processes. While primarily associated with male characteristics, it contributes to overall well-being in both sexes, influencing fertility, muscle mass, bone density, and fat distribution.

Understanding Testosterone and Its Intramuscular Form

Testosterone is an androgen, a hormone stimulating male characteristics. In men, it is mainly produced in the testicles by Leydig cells, and in smaller amounts by the adrenal glands in both sexes.

Intramuscular (IM) refers to a method of medication delivery where a substance is injected deep into a muscle. This route is chosen because muscle tissue’s rich blood supply allows for rapid, uniform absorption of the synthetic hormone into the bloodstream, bypassing the digestive system which would break it down if taken orally.

Medical Reasons for Testosterone IM

Testosterone IM injections are prescribed when the body does not produce adequate levels of this hormone, a condition known as hypogonadism. This deficiency can stem from issues with the testicles (primary hypogonadism) or problems with the pituitary gland or hypothalamus in the brain (secondary hypogonadism), which regulate hormone production.

Symptoms of low testosterone include reduced sex drive, erectile dysfunction, and low sperm count. Other symptoms include fatigue, decreased muscle mass and strength, reduced bone density, and mood changes like irritability or depression.

Administering Testosterone IM

Testosterone intramuscular injections are typically given into large muscles, such as the gluteal muscle in the buttocks or the vastus lateralis muscle in the outer thigh. The injection is administered at a 90-degree angle to ensure the medication reaches the muscle tissue.

The frequency of injections can vary, ranging from once to twice a week, depending on the specific formulation and individual needs. While healthcare professionals administer these injections in a clinic, some individuals can be trained to self-administer at home.

Navigating Treatment: Effects and Considerations

Patients undergoing testosterone IM therapy can anticipate several desired effects as their hormone levels normalize. These include improvements in energy levels, libido, mood, muscle mass, strength, and bone density.

However, treatment also carries potential side effects, such as acne, fluid retention, or breast enlargement (gynecomastia). Other considerations include an increased red blood cell count, requiring regular monitoring due to a potential risk of blood clots, and changes in sleep patterns, such as worsening sleep apnea.

Importance of Medical Guidance

Testosterone IM injections are prescription medications that require medical supervision. A healthcare professional must conduct a thorough diagnosis to confirm low testosterone levels and identify the underlying cause.

Ongoing monitoring through regular blood tests is necessary to assess hormone levels, manage potential side effects, and adjust dosing as needed. Self-medicating with testosterone can lead to health risks, as dosages and treatment plans must be personalized to each individual’s medical profile.
